H1Z1 Looking To Lure In New Players By Going Free To Play Today

Daybreak Games has announced that it’s transitioning to a free to play business model for H1Z1, presumably in an attempt to attract new players and have a shot at competing with battle royale royalty Fortnite and PlayerUnknown’s Battlegrounds. Starting today at 6.00pm GMT, H1Z1 will eschew its standard $19.99 price tag in favour of becoming a free download for everyone. However, if you already snapped up the game in Early Access or during its brief spell as a full release game, you’ll be rewarded the H1Z1 Appreciation Pack....

Hasbro Reveals Monopoly Speed With Special Rules For Quick Games

Last week, Hasbro announced Monopoly: Longest Game Ever, a version of the popular board game that can take hours, even days, to complete. Now, Hasbro has announced a version that has entirely different goals called Monopoly: Speed. Monopoly: Speed has rules in place that make it so the game ends in ten minutes or less. Instead of taking turns to buy and trade properties, this takes place in timed rounds. Community Chest cards offer bonuses at the end of the game....

Genshin Impact Will Add 4 New Regions Over The Next 4 Years

Genshin Impact is on track to add four new regions over the next four years, according to miHoYo. The CEO of miHoYo, Haoyu Cai, announced their plans to complete all of Teyvat during miHoYo’s GDC 2021 conference. Genshin Impact just received an update with the new continent Inazuma, a vast series of islands inspired by Japan. Currently, Inazuma is the third of seven regions to be released in the game, including Mondstadt and Liyue....

Ghostbusters Game Announced For Ps4 Xbox One Pc Releasing Summer 2016

Activision is working on a new Ghostbusters game due for release on PS4, Xbox One and PC this summer. Heading to North America on July 12, the game is said to be a 4-player top-down RPG that sees a brand new cast of rookie Ghostbusters called in to keep New York City safe following the events of this year’s movie. Players will get to play as both male and female characters, and make use of the franchise’s famous Proton Packs to exterminate ghosts....
